summaryrefslogtreecommitdiff
path: root/tools/proxyclient/experiments/dart_dump.py
blob: f6e0e08d809c9f9a2cbe234d5172056763605476 (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
#!/usr/bin/env python3
# SPDX-License-Identifier: MIT
import sys, pathlib
sys.path.append(str(pathlib.Path(__file__).resolve().parents[1]))

import struct

from m1n1.setup import *
from m1n1 import asm
from m1n1.hw.dart import DART

if len(sys.argv) > 1:
    dart_name = sys.argv[1]
else:
    dart_name = "dart-disp0"

dart = DART.from_adt(u, "arm-io/" + dart_name)
dart.dump_all()
dart.dart.regs.dump_regs()